Answer:
Only the interest amount received is taxable.
Step-by-step explanation:
CMO refers to Collateralised Mortgage Operation in this whenever one receives a payment it is joint of some principal and remaining amount as an interest.
The principal received only decreases the debt, that is created in a CMO. Thus, is not to be considered as an income in any manner.
Interest received is a part of income as do not decrease the liability of debt, rather increases the revenue, and is therefore, taxable.
